The Story

Rubber Legs Stimulator is a high-floating attractor dry that can represent stoneflies, hoppers or large caddis. The rubber legs add extra kick and movement which helps provoke confident takes in rough water. It is a superb searching fly for freestone rivers and fast glides.
This is a must-have fly for Sterkfontien- and Vanderkloof dam.

Pack Size - 3 flies

Product Details

  • Rubber legs for increased movement and attraction
  • Buoyant body for choppy or fast water
  • Versatile profile to cover several large insects
  • Ideal as a dry in dry–dropper rigs
  • Three flies supplied per pack

Sizes

Available in sizes #10 and #12.

Colours Available

Black; Olive; Orange.

Target Species

Primary: Trout and smallmouth yellowfish
Secondary: Other insect-feeding freshwater species.
